The "Deep earthquakes" arrow points to the depth of the 1949, 1965, and 2001 earthquakes in cross-section. The 1949 earthquake caused over $100 million in damage, including damage to the Capitol Building in Olympia. The 1965 earthquake caused over $50 million in damage. PNSN is the Tier-1 regional seismic network of the Advanced National Seismic System (ANSS) in Cascadia; responsible for reporting on seismicity within the US states of Oregon and Washington. PNSN operates more than 500 seismic stations in the region ( ~ 80 short period, > 130 broadband, >300 continuous real-time and ~ 80 triggered strong motion ...

The red polygon is the reporting region for this map; the black polygon is the authoritative region of the PNSN. Events inside the authoritative network are rendered as cirlces; events outside the authoritative region but inside the reporting region are rendered as squares. Explosions are always rendered as stars. More

The Pacific Northwest Seismic Network (PNSN) is cooperatively operated by the University of Washington and the University of Oregon. Within Oregon and Washington we install, maintain, and operate strong and weak motion seismometers. PNSN director Harold Tobin, with presenters Dr. Jackie Caplan-Auerbach from Western Washington University, Dr. Josef Dufek from University ...Multiple cycles of peaty horizons and tsunami and marine deposits are found along Washington and Oregon coastal lowlands. Brian Atwater, of the USGS, has studied and dated these layers at many places along our coasts. He finds evidence for seven cycles of sudden submergence during the past 3,500 years; an average of 500 years between …

Among the largest signals that you’ll see on seismograms and spectrograms are the almost daily calibration pulses on many stations. The greatest volcanic hazards in the Pacific Northwest are: pyroclastic density currents, ash fall and lahars. Lava flows usually do not have great impact in our region because our Cascade volcanoes tend to erupt more viscous (thick, sticky) types of lava, which don't travel very far.

Sonofied earthquakes are created by mapping the frequencies in an earthquake into audio frequencies that are then playable and, perhaps, recognizable as a song. A persistent producer of small earthquakes is located near the town of Entiat, WA just south of Chelan. This area has been known to be active since 1975 when the first set of seismic stations were installed near this area. With the warm storm systems going through Washington in the past few days generating lots of snow up high, again Mount St. Helens has shed some avalanches big enough to be well recorded by the seismic monitoring system.
